c语言1至1000能被7或11 个数208 数下来没有208个,数学高手看过来:10000以内不能被3,5,7,9,11中任何一? 爱问知识人...
解:10000÷3=3333…1 能被3整除的數的個數是3333;
同理:能被5整除的數的個數是2000;
能被7整除的數的個數是1428;
能被9整除的個數是1111 (應減除,不計)
能被11整除的個數是909;
2個:能被3×5整除的數的個數是666;
能被3×7整除的數的個數是476;
能被3×9整除的數的個數是370; (應減除,不計)
能被3×11整除的數的個數是303;
能被5×7整除的數的個數是285;
能被5×9整除的數的個數是222; (應減除,不計)
能被5×11整除的數的個數是181;
能被7×9整除的數的個數是158; (應減除,不計)
能被7×11整除的數的個數是129;
能被9×11整除的數的個數是101; (應減除,不計)
3個:能被3×5×7整除的數的個數是95; (前已計,不減)
能被3×5×9整除的個數是74; (應減除,不計)
能被3×5×11整除的數的個數是60;(前已計,不減)
能被3×7×9整除的個數是52; (應減除,不計)
能被3×7×11整除的數的個數是43;(前已計,不減)
能被3×9×11整除的數的個數是33; (應減除,不計)
能被5×7×9整除的個數是31; (應減除,不計)
能被5×7×11整除的數的個數是25;(前已計,不減)
能被5×9×11整除的數的個數是22; (應減除,不計)
能被7×9×11整除的個數是14; (應減除,不計)
4個:能被3×5×7×9整除的數的個數是10; (應減除,不計)
能被3×5×7×11整除的個數是8;(前已計,不減)
能被3×5×9×11整除的數的個數是6; (應減除,不計)
能被3×7×9×11整除的數的個數是4; (應減除,不計)
能被5×7×9×11整除的個數是2; (應減除,不計)
5個:能被3×5×7×9×11整除的個數是0; (前已計,不減)
所以,能被3、5、7、9或11整除的數的個數:3333 2000 1428 1111 909 666 476 370 303 285 222 181 158 129 101 95 74 60 52 43 33 31 25 22 14 10 8 6 2 4 0=12151
因為能被9整除的數都能被3整除,所以有重復計數,應該減除。
如何減呢?打個比方:9以內能被3整除的數有3個(即3、6、9),能被9整除的數有1個(即9),實際上只有3個,但孌成了3 1=4個,那就減掉1/4或只計被3整除的個數。你可以再推~。
于是,能被3、5、7、9或11整除的數的個數:
3333 2000 1428 909 666 476 303 285 181 129=9941-95-60-43-25-8=9709
1至1003的自然數中,不能被3、5、7、9或11整除的數的個數有:10000-9709=291(個)。
全部
總結
以上是生活随笔為你收集整理的c语言1至1000能被7或11 个数208 数下来没有208个,数学高手看过来:10000以内不能被3,5,7,9,11中任何一? 爱问知识人...的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 退保是退现金价值吗
- 下一篇: c语言求解热传导方程,二维稳态导热问题的